A Certified Professional in Biotechnology and Genetics program equips students with a comprehensive understanding of biotechnology principles and genetic engineering techniques. The curriculum typically covers molecular biology, genetic analysis, bioinformatics, and pharmaceutical biotechnology, leading to practical skills in laboratory settings.
Learning outcomes for a Certified Professional in Biotechnology and Genetics program generally include proficiency in DNA manipulation, PCR techniques, cell culture, and data analysis related to genomic information. Graduates also develop strong problem-solving abilities crucial for research and development in this rapidly evolving field.
The duration of a Certified Professional in Biotechnology and Genetics certification program varies, ranging from several months for focused certificate programs to a year or more for comprehensive diplomas. Program length often depends on the depth of coverage and prior educational background of the student. Some programs offer online flexibility in addition to traditional classroom instruction.
The biotechnology and genetics industry offers diverse career opportunities for certified professionals. Graduates find roles in pharmaceutical companies, biotechnology firms, research institutions, and government agencies. Specific job titles might include research scientist, genetic counselor, quality control specialist, or bioprocess engineer.
